Euro 2020 is fast approaching, kicking off on June 11 across the continent. For the first time in the competition’s 60-year history, there will be no determined host country, but instead 11 host cities in all. 24 nations divided into six groups will face each other to compete for the coveted trophy.
Across the pond, six MLS players have been called up by their respective country to take part in the tournament. The following is a guide of Major League Soccer’s involvement in Euro 2020.
